/// @file G4MPIstatus.hh
/// @brief status of MPI application
#ifndef G4MPI_STATUS_H
#define G4MPI_STATUS_H
#include "globals.hh"
#include "G4ApplicationState.hh"
#include "G4Timer.hh"
class G4Timer;
class G4MPIstatus {
public:
enum { NSIZE = 10 };
G4MPIstatus();
~G4MPIstatus();
// set/get functions
void SetStatus(G4int arank, G4int runid, G4int noe, G4int evtid,
G4ApplicationState state);
G4int GetRank() const;
G4int GetRunID() const;
G4int GetNEventToBeProcessed() const;
G4int GetEventID() const;
G4double GetCPUTime() const;
G4ApplicationState GetG4State() const;
// for pickling
G4int SizeOf() const;
void Pack(G4int* data) const;
void UnPack(G4int* data);
// for timer
void StartTimer();
void StopTimer();
void Print() const;
private:
G4int rank;
G4int runID;
G4int nEventToBeProcessed;
G4int eventID;
G4double cputime;
G4ApplicationState g4state;
G4Timer* timer;
G4String GetStateString(G4ApplicationState astate) const;
};
// ====================================================================
inline G4int G4MPIstatus::SizeOf() const
{
return NSIZE;
}
inline G4int G4MPIstatus::GetRank() const
{
return rank;
}
inline G4int G4MPIstatus::GetRunID() const
{
return runID;
}
inline G4int G4MPIstatus::GetNEventToBeProcessed() const
{
return nEventToBeProcessed;
}
inline G4int G4MPIstatus::GetEventID() const
{
return eventID;
}
inline G4double G4MPIstatus::GetCPUTime() const
{
return cputime;
}
inline G4ApplicationState G4MPIstatus::GetG4State() const
{
return g4state;
}
inline void G4MPIstatus::StartTimer()
{
timer-> Start();
}
inline void G4MPIstatus::StopTimer()
{
timer-> Stop();
}
#endif
